Searched refs:CallbackProtector (Results 1 – 12 of 12) sorted by relevance
23 class CallbackProtector : public RefBase {26 CallbackProtector();27 virtual ~CallbackProtector();32 static bool enterCbIfOk(const sp<CallbackProtector> &protector);75 CallbackProtector(const CallbackProtector &);76 CallbackProtector &operator=(const CallbackProtector &);
26 CallbackProtector::CallbackProtector() : RefBase(), in CallbackProtector() function in android::CallbackProtector39 CallbackProtector::~CallbackProtector() { in ~CallbackProtector()49 bool CallbackProtector::enterCbIfOk(const sp<CallbackProtector> &protector) { in enterCbIfOk()59 bool CallbackProtector::enterCb() { in enterCb()85 void CallbackProtector::exitCb() { in exitCb()111 void CallbackProtector::requestCbExitAndWait() { in requestCbExitAndWait()132 void CallbackProtector::requestCbExit() { in requestCbExit()
41 if (!android::CallbackProtector::enterCbIfOk(mAr->mCallbackProtector)) { in onMoreData()52 if (!android::CallbackProtector::enterCbIfOk(mAr->mCallbackProtector)) { in onOverrun()60 if (!android::CallbackProtector::enterCbIfOk(mAr->mCallbackProtector)) { in onMarker()69 if (!android::CallbackProtector::enterCbIfOk(mAr->mCallbackProtector)) { in onNewPos()
39 if (!android::CallbackProtector::enterCbIfOk(mAp->mCallbackProtector)) { in onMoreData()49 if (!android::CallbackProtector::enterCbIfOk(mAp->mCallbackProtector)) { in onUnderrun()61 if (!android::CallbackProtector::enterCbIfOk(mAp->mCallbackProtector)) { in onMarker()70 if (!android::CallbackProtector::enterCbIfOk(mAp->mCallbackProtector)) { in onNewPos()
35 const sp<CallbackProtector> &callbackProtector,73 const sp<CallbackProtector> mCallbackProtector;85 IAndroidBufferQueue *androidBufferQueue, const sp<CallbackProtector> &callbackProtector);
34 const sp<CallbackProtector> &callbackProtector, in StreamSourceAppProxy()126 if (android::CallbackProtector::enterCbIfOk(mCallbackProtector)) { in pullFromBuffQueue()299 IAndroidBufferQueue *androidBufferQueue, const sp<CallbackProtector> &callbackProtector) : in StreamPlayer()
43 if (!android::CallbackProtector::enterCbIfOk(mp->mCallbackProtector)) { in player_handleMediaPlayerEventNotifications()405 mp->mCallbackProtector = new android::CallbackProtector(); in android_Player_create()
150 if (!android::CallbackProtector::enterCbIfOk(ap->mCallbackProtector)) { in adecoder_writeToBufferQueue()769 if (!android::CallbackProtector::enterCbIfOk(ap->mCallbackProtector)) { in sfplayer_handlePrefetchEvent()1351 pAudioPlayer->mCallbackProtector = new android::CallbackProtector(); in android_audioPlayer_create()
382 ar->mCallbackProtector = new android::CallbackProtector(); in android_audioRecorder_create()
109 android::sp<android::CallbackProtector> mCallbackProtector;164 android::sp<android::CallbackProtector> mCallbackProtector;352 android::sp<android::CallbackProtector> mCallbackProtector;
131 "android/CallbackProtector.cpp",
239 android::sp<android::CallbackProtector>(); in IEngine_CreateAudioPlayer()464 android::sp<android::CallbackProtector>(); in IEngine_CreateAudioRecorder()1115 android::sp<android::CallbackProtector>(); in IEngine_CreateMediaPlayer()